Gas comes at 33.51 RUR per liter in Yekaterinburg

13 January 2015 (11:33)

January 13, 2015. Gasoline production went up by 0.6% in Russia on December 22-28, 2014 and amounted to 845,100,000 liters, while diesel fuel output dropped by 0.2% and amounted to 1,550,800,000 liters, Rosstat reports.

Over the given period, consumer prices decreased by 0.4%; the price of A76 remained the same, while the prices of AI 92, AI95 and higher grades of gasoline became 0.4% less expensive; the price of diesel fuel remained the same.

The average consumer price stood at 33.24 RUR per liter (30.29 RUR for A76, 32.26 RUR for AI 92, and 35.04 RUR for AI 95 and higher grades). Diesel fuel cost 34.37 RUR per liter on average.

On December 29, 2014, the average consumer prices in Yekaterinburg were 31.34 RUR for AI92, 33.73 RUR for AI95 and higher grades, and 34.60 RUR for diesel fuel; thus the average price was 33.51 RUR.
